tls: emit a warning when servername is an IP address

Setting the TLS ServerName to an IP address is not permitted by
RFC6066. This will be ignored in a future version.

### DEP0123: setting the TLS ServerName to an IP address
<!-- YAML
changes:
- version: REPLACEME
pr-url: https://github.com/nodejs/node/pull/REPLACEME
description: Runtime deprecation.
-->
Type: Runtime
Setting the TLS ServerName to an IP address is not permitted by
[RFC 6066][]. This will be ignored in a future version.
